As in the title! The BB in my razesa has a superbe pro spindle, and I think suntour used both JIS and ISO at various times. A shimano chainset seems to go on quite a long way, just pushing them together by hand. I didn't try bolting them together, but it looks like the crank might bottom out. Not sure if that's just the crank taper that's worn though.

Can anyone confirm the spindle taper?

I recall reading somewhere that Superbe Pro spindles were Superbe Pro taper which was as near as damn it ISO but with a very slightly shorter taper. It certainly isn't JIS on mine and my Super Record cranks fit on just the same as on a Campag spindle and vice versa.

It might well depend on the date of your spindle though.
